Chemically, 3'-Amino-4'-methoxyacetanilide is characterized by its molecular formula C9H12N2O2 and a molecular weight of 180.21. It typically presents as white crystals, with a melting point around 109°C. These physical properties, along with its solubility in methanol, are critical for its processing and application in various chemical reactions. The compound’s structure, featuring an acetanilide group and an amino group on a methoxybenzene ring, imparts specific reactivity that is highly valued in synthetic chemistry.

The synthesis of 3'-Amino-4'-methoxyacetanilide is a testament to precise organic chemistry. While specific proprietary methods vary among manufacturers, general pathways often involve reduction and acetylation steps. For instance, a common approach might involve the reduction of a nitro precursor to an amine, followed by an acetylation reaction. The quality and efficiency of these synthesis routes directly impact the purity and yield of the final product, making the selection of raw materials and catalysts paramount. The primary application driving demand for 3'-Amino-4'-methoxyacetanilide is its role as an intermediate in the production of disperse dyes. These dyes are essential for coloring synthetic fabrics, and 3'-Amino-4'-methoxyacetanilide is particularly vital for achieving specific shades and performance characteristics in dyes like Disperse Blue 79. The consistent quality and availability of this chemical intermediate are therefore critical for the textile industry.

Beyond textiles, this compound serves as a valuable intermediate in general organic synthesis. Its functional groups allow for a range of chemical transformations, enabling chemists to build more complex molecules. This makes it relevant for research and development in areas such as pharmaceuticals and materials science. The safe handling and storage of 3'-Amino-4'-methoxyacetanilide are also important considerations. Like many organic chemicals, it requires appropriate measures to prevent degradation and ensure user safety. Recommendations often include storage in a dark, inert atmosphere at room temperature, keeping the container tightly closed. Adhering to these guidelines ensures the longevity and efficacy of the chemical for its intended applications.
